
Sporting Lisbon full-back Pedro Porro is in London for a medical ahead of a €45m (£39.5m) move to Tottenham.
Porro, who can also play as a wing-back, has three goals and 11 assists in 25 games for Sporting this season.
The 23-year-old Spain international, who has been linked with Spurs throughout the transfer window, was previously at Manchester City, despite not playing for the first team.
Porro joined Sporting from City for £7million last summer after two years on loan.
Although it is pointed out that the transfer is not completed and the structure is complicated, it is expected that the deal will be completed before the 23:00 GMT deadline.
He would become Spurs’ second signing in January after midfielder Arnaut Danjuma was loaned out by Villarreal until the end of the season.
Matt Doherty and Emerson Royal have been regulars on the right side of Spurs boss Antonio Conte this season.
Spurs also have Djed Spence, who joined last summer on a £20million deal, but he’s only featured six times this season and has been related to a loan move.
